CHERRY BARS



Cherry Bars image

Whip up a pan of these festive bars in just 20 minutes with staple ingredients and cherry pie filling. Between the easy preparation and the pretty colors, they're destined to become a holiday classic. -Jane Kamp, Grand Rapids, Michigan

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 55m

Yield 5 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 cup butter, softened
2 cups sugar
1 teaspoon salt
4 large eggs, room temperature
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/4 teaspoon almond extract
3 cups all-purpose flour
2 cans (21 ounces each) cherry pie filling
GLAZE:
1 cup confectioners' sugar
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 teaspoon almond extract
2 to 3 tablespoons 2% milk

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. In a large bowl, cream butter, sugar and salt until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Add eggs, 1 at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in extracts. Gradually add flour., Spread 3 cups dough into a greased 15x10x1-in. baking pan. Spread with pie filling. Drop remaining dough by teaspoonfuls over filling. Bake 35-40 minutes or until golden brown. Cool completely in pan on a wire rack., In a small bowl, mix confectioners' sugar, extracts and enough milk to reach desired consistency; drizzle over top.

CHERRY PIE BARS



Cherry Pie Bars image

Invited to a retirement picnic honoring a good friend who loves cherry pie. Wanted to honor him by bringing cherry pie suitable for a picnic. Couldn't find a recipe for cherry pie bars, so put one together!

Provided by jeanolam

Categories     Desserts     Pies     Slab Pie Recipes

Time 4h30m

Yield 36

Number Of Ingredients 11

½ cup milk
1 egg, separated
2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on salt
1 cup cold butter, cut into chunks
1 ½ cups crushed corn flakes cereal
3 (21 ounce) cans cherry pie filling
2 tablespoons white sugar
1 cup confectioners' sugar
2 tablespoons milk
½ te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Beat 1/2 cup milk and egg yolk together in a bowl. Combine flour and salt in a separate bowl. Cut butter into flour mixture using a pastry blender or fork until mixture resembles coarse crumbs; stir into milk-egg mixture until a ball of pastry dough forms. Separate dough into 2 pieces.
  • Roll 1/2 of the dough on a floured work surface large enough to fit in the bottom and up the sides of a 10x15-inch jelly roll pan. Place dough on pan. Sprinkle crushed corn flakes over dough.
  • Drain 1/3 cup liquid from each can of cherry pie filling and reserve liquid for another use. Carefully spoon cherries over corn flakes layer.
  • Roll remaining dough into an 11x16-inch rectangle on a floured work surface; place on top of cherry layer. Tuck 1/2 inch of dough under the bottom crust and gently seal edges.
  • Beat egg white in a bowl until foamy; brush over top dough layer. Sprinkle white sugar over dough.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until lightly browned, about 1 hour. Transfer to a cooling rack to cool completely, about 3 hours.
  • Whisk confectioners' sugar, 2 tablespoons milk, and vanilla extract together in a bowl until glaze is smooth. Spoon glaze into a plastic bag and snip 1 corner. Slice bars and squeeze glaze onto each bar.

QUICK AND EASY CHERRY BARS



Quick and Easy Cherry Bars image

With a busy family and no one knowing just who might be over to eat, this is a quick and easy great tasting bar dessert

Provided by tntcook

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Bar Cookie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 cup butter, softened
1 ¾ cups white sugar
4 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
1 ½ teaspoons baking powder
1 pinch salt
1 (21 ounce) can cherry pie filling

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 9x13 inch baking pan.
  • In a large b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the egg and vanilla. Combine the flour, baking powder and salt; stir into the creamed mixture. Reserve 1 1/2 cups of the dough and spread the rest into the bottom of the prepared pan. Cover this layer evenly with cherry pie filling. Drop the rest of the dough by spoonfuls on top of the cherry layer and spread to cover the best you can.
  • Bake for 35 to 40 minutes in the preheated oven, until top is golden. Frost with a confectioners' glaze when cool for sweeter bars. Let cool completely before cutting into bars.
